Primarily responsible for graft rejection between individuals.<\/p>\n<hr \/>\n<p>A very complex array of six proteins that cover the surface of leukocytes (and the bone marrow cells that produce leukocytes). These HLA are usually different (i.e., a non-match) for individuals that are not genetically related to each other (e.g., a father-son or a father-daughter), so have been used in the past to prove paternity. HLA must also be matched (as nearly as possible) for successful bone marrow transplants, to prevent the donated bone marrow (and the marrow recipient) from &#8220;rejecting&#8221; each other.<\/p>\n<hr \/>\n<p>Protein markers of self used in histocompatibility testing.
